What are Pokemon Emulator Games for Android?

Android has a variety of Pokémon emulators that can be used to play classic Pokémon games on your Android. Pokémon emulators are applications that allow you to play Pokémon games on your Android device. These emulators typically provide support for Game Boy (GB), Game Boy Color (GBC), and Game Boy Advance (GBA) games. Here is a list few Pokemon emulator games for Android:

Which Pokémon Games are Supported on Android?

Pokémon games are available for Android devices in the form of the Pokémon Go app and the Pokémon Masters game. Pokémon Go is an augmented reality game that allows players to explore the real world to find and capture wild Pokémon. Pokémon Masters on the other hand is a turn-based battle game that allows players to collect and battle teams of Pokémon to become the champion of the Pokémon Masters League. It is possible to play a variety of Pokémon games on Android devices, this includes:

Note: Know that a unique emulator is needed for each system.

  • Game Boy (GB): Titles such as Red, Blue, and Yellow
  • Game Boy Color (GBC): Titles such as Gold, Silver, and Crystal
  • Game Boy Advance (GBA): Ruby, Sapphire, and Emerald; FireRed and LeafGreen
  • Nintendo DS (NDS): Diamond, Pearl, and Platinum; HeartGold and SoulSilver; Black and White; Black and White 2

Method 2: Join GBA Lite

Another method to play Pokemon on Android is through GBA Lite. GBA Lite is an emulator for Gameboy Advance (GBA) games. It allows gamers to play their favorite GBA titles on their computer, phone, or tablet. GBA Lite is designed to be lightweight and easy to use, with support for all the features of the original Gameboy Advance console. Now, let us see step by step on how you can play them.

1. Download GBA Lite on your device.

2. By tapping the Gameboy-shaped icon on your home screen, you can launch the application. Note: When you launch it for the first time, press the OK button on the display button.

3. Now, as mentioned earlier in the method above, download your game ROM first.

Note: Make sure to check the file extension before downloading your file because .gba files are the only ROMs that are compatible.

4. Tap on File manager on your home screen, to transfer the files to sd card/games/gba.

Tap on File manager. How to Play Pokemon on Android Device

6. Tap and hold the file you wish to Move in your File Manager.

7. Then tap on SD Card, followed by Games, and then GBA.

8. Now, tap on OK.

Note: Make sure that the file is moved to this location else the emulator may not be able to find the file.

9. Now, open the Emulator by tapping on the Gameboy shaped icon.

10. Finally, tap on Pokémon game and you are all set to play the game.
